Eating Outdoors in Venice
Eating at a shaded table on a lively campo, square, or on a small calle, lane, is a summer pleasure.
Here are some of our favorites: Antiche Carampane, Ancora, Aqua Pazza, Art Blue Café, Bancogiro, Da Fiore, Florian, Quadri, La Rivista.

Harry’s Dolci
The Giudecca branch of Harry’s Bar is only open from April through October when it’s pleasant to sit at the outdoor tables on the quay and look back at Venice. It’s less historic than the original but its charms are more obvious, as the waterfront seating and view merit a full afternoon of lingering. The emphasis may be on their sweets, dolci, but you can order a light lunch (club sandwich or carpaccio) or dinner (the house pastas and tuna, of course) as long as you are prepared for a hefty bill. Closed Tuesdays.
